Stock and stocktaking: what the software takes off your hands and what it does not

Inventory software calculates stock. Somebody has to count it — and between the calculation and the count lies the reason stock figures drift apart.

The essentials

  1. The stock figure in the system is a calculation: opening stock plus receipts minus issues. It is only right as long as every movement is recorded — and that is exactly where the difference arises.
  2. The stocktake is the reconciliation between calculation and reality. It stays mandatory even with software: valuing the merchandise stock belongs to the balance sheet.

Why stock figures drift apart

Not because of the software. A stock figure in the system is a roll-forward: what came in, what went out, what should be left. Every movement not recorded shifts the calculation — the item taken as a sample, the scrap thrown away, the return that landed on the shelf before it was booked.

From that follows what a solution has to deliver: bring the recording to where the movement happens. Whoever notes in the office what happened in the warehouse is not recording movements but memories.

Four questions about recording in the warehouse

They decide the stock figure more than any report does.

  1. What do you record with at the shelf?

    Phone, tablet or a handheld with a scanner. 8 of the 14 solutions compared have a mobile app. Without one, things get noted on paper and typed in later — twice the work and one source of error.

  2. Does the connection reach into the warehouse?

    In a cellar, a hall with a metal roof or an outdoor store, often not. 12 of the 14 solutions keep working without a connection and transmit later. Test it on site, not in the data sheet.

  3. How does the stocktake run?

    Print a count sheet and type it in, or count on the device and see differences immediately. The difference is a day’s work a year — and the likelihood that things get counted instead of estimated.

  4. Who may correct?

    A stock correction is an entry and belongs in a log. If anyone can correct and nobody sees who did, the year-end stock figure is an opinion.

What the stocktake has to do with the balance sheet

Merchandise stock is a balance sheet item and has to be valued. Software rolls the stock forward and values it by the configured method; whether the quantity is right it does not know. That is why the physical stocktake stays necessary, even with perfectly kept inventory software.

In practice: the software does not save the counting but the arithmetic afterwards. It shows differences per item, values the corrected stock, and records the correction with its date — so the valuation stays traceable at year end.

Whoever wants to reduce the effort reduces it not at the stocktake but in day-to-day recording: the fewer movements are missing, the smaller the difference to be explained at year end.

Frequently asked questions

Do I have to take stock every year?

Merchandise stock is a balance sheet item and has to be valued at year end. How the quantity is established — full count, samples, perpetual inventory — depends on the business and is to be clarified with the fiduciary or the audit body. This post is orientation, not legal advice.

Is the stock function in an all-in-one solution enough?

Often yes, and the comparison of all-in-one solutions carries «orders & stock» as a row of its own with the recorded gradations. Dedicated inventory software pays off when batches, serial numbers or several locations are part of the core business.
